I had been saving my pennies to get a crossbow in anticipation of that weapon becoming legal in North Carolina to hunt with but that has been delayed for a year. So I decided to upgrade my blackpowder gun picking up a Thompson Center Omega. Finding a pretty good deal on line I ordered and in less than a week it was sitting on my front porch when I got home from work.
We still have a bit of time before blackpowder season gets here but I got to put the scope on it and get it sighted in. One of the many pre hunting season projects I got to get done before September gets here and the hunting begins. Once residential goose season starts the 1st of September the weeks will fly and the October eastern blackpowder season will be here in a flash.
